Epcs16si8n eol

Hi Guys

I see that EPCS16SI8N is being replaced by EPCQ16ASI8N. My boards are using a Cyclone III device so I am still using Quartus 13. Do you know if the new replacement part will work as a direct substitute and in Quartus 13?

PDN1708 seems to say it is a direct substitute but has a sentence that says

"Support for alternative devices will be included in version 17.1 of Quartus Prime" which I can't use as cyclone III is not supported above Quartus 13

Thanks for any help

    Hi,

    I assume the EPCS16 option can be appropriate because of the same dummy cycle count for EPCS16 and EPCQ16A. There is a sentence in Migration Considerations/Operation Commands section in the mentioned AN822:

    EPCS—the dummy clock is fixed at 8 for fast read, therefore you do not have to regenerate the programming files if all other conditions are met.

    FYI: Quartus version of 17.1 supports the mentioned EPCQ16A device.

    Regards,

    Martin

    Hi,

    according to my previous experience a file formatting tool such as the Convert Programming File in Quartus system supports device families longer than the whole Quartus design system. I was able to load a SOF file for Cyclone III into the Convert Programming File of the Quartus 17.1 (File menu) and create a POF file for an EPCQA device. Perhaps this could be a way for you as well.

    Regards,

    Martin

    Boffah,

    I can confirm that a EPCQ16ASI8N is a direct replacement for a EPCS16SI and it programs a EP3C16 fine. I didn't even need to regenerate the programming file
